Livvy Dunne might have been brutally denied her dream apartment earlier this week but, in typical fashion, the former LSU gymnast has managed to bounce back. It emerged earlier this week that Dunne, 22, had tried to spend big on a three-bedroom co-op in New York City, that was once owned by baseball icon Babe Ruth. Incredibly, though, her $1.59m cash offer was rejected by the building's management, amid reports that current residents were unhappy that she had overshared about the potential purchase. Despite the brutal blow, which went viral on social media, Dunne has landed back on her feet after being named on the prestigious 2025 TIME100 Creators list. Along with the likes of Joe Rogan, Alix Earle and Alex Cooper, Dunne was named in the 'Titans' category of the list. Being named on the list marks a move into the mainstream for Dunne, who's romance with MLB star Paul Skenes has also elevated her public image. The former college gymnast has soared in popularity in recent years over social media and now boasts 5.4 million followers on Instagram alone. Speaking to the outlet, she said: 'It was always a goal of mine to get that blue check mark on Instagram. 'I actually drew it on a piece of paper, cut it out, and stuck it on my mirror.' She added: 'Breaking down barriers and beating everyone's expectations was very fun. The legacy that I'm leaving, I hope it's bigger than me.' Meanwhile, Dunne made headlines this week after sharing the story of how she was brutally denied a New York apartment which she had set her sights on. The ex-LSU gymnastics star told people about her exciting plans and even hired an interior designer because she 'didn't want to bring college furniture to Babe Ruth's apartment'. 'That would be criminal,' she admitted. However, just as she appeared to have landed the historic space, Dunne and boyfriend Paul Skenes were dealt a major blow. 'The week that I'm supposed to get my keys to my brand new apartment, I get a call... the co-op board denied me,' she recalled. 'So pretty much the people in the building voted to not have me live there. Which is fine. 'Honestly, it wasn't financial. For all I know, they could've been Alabama fans and I went to LSU. Like, I have no clue. 'Maybe they didn't want a public figure living there, but I was literally supposed to get the keys, and that week they denied me. 'It was just iconic, it was so cool that it was Babe Ruth's apartment. But long story short, don't try to live in a co-op. You might get denied and you won't get Babe Ruth's apartment.' Ruth's former home, located at 345 W.88th St. in New York City, went back on the market earlier this year.

YouTuber-turned-actor Prajakta Koli has made history by becoming the only Indian to feature on TIME Magazine's first-ever TIME 100 Creators list, which recognises the world's most influential digital voices. The list, unveiled in 2025, includes prominent names like MrBeast (Jimmy Donaldson), Khabane Lame, Jay Shetty, Kai Cenat, and Mel Robbins. Koli, known widely by her digital alias 'MostlySane,' responded to the recognition with a heartfelt note on Instagram, thanking her audience, family, team, and her younger self who started the journey with 'no plan, no prep… just heart.' Her emotional post quickly gathered thousands of reactions, with fans celebrating her milestone as a proud moment for Indian digital creators. Prajakta Koli's Education and Career Prajakta Koli was born and raised in Thane, Maharashtra. She studied at Vasant Vihar High School and later earned a degree in Bachelor of Mass Media from Vinayak Ganesh Vaze College in Mumbai. Posting under the name MostlySane, she quickly gained traction for content that humorously explored Indian family life and social scenarios. Her channel has since amassed over 7 million subscribers, while her Instagram following exceeds 8 million. Beyond YouTube, Koli's portfolio has expanded into acting and hosting. She made her acting debut with the short film Khayali Pulao in 2020, followed by the Netflix coming-of-age series Mismatched, where she played the role of Dimple Ahuja. The show's popularity led to multiple seasons, cementing her status as a fan-favourite. She also appeared in Bollywood films like Jugjugg Jeeyo and Neeyat, and hosted the YouTube Originals fitness series Pretty Fit. In 2025, she added 'author' to her resume with her debut novel Too Good To Be True, further showcasing her storytelling skills. Alongside her creative pursuits, she's also known for her activism, especially in areas of climate change and gender equality. She has worked with global initiatives like Michelle Obama's girls' education campaign and was named India's first UNDP Youth Climate Champion. Personal Life: Who is Vrishank Khanal? Prajakta Koli has been in a long-term relationship with Vrishank Khanal, a legal professional currently working as a director at Morgan Stanley. Born in Kathmandu, Khanal completed his law education at DY Patil College in Mumbai after studying at the University of Cambridge. The couple met through mutual friends in 2011 and have been together since. Khanal, who is also an avid adventurer, often shares glimpses of his hobbies—like biking, golfing, and playing the guitar—on social media. A Humbling Milestone Reacting to her inclusion in the TIME 100 Creators list, Koli described the honour as 'humbling' and said it reflected the impact of 'authentic storytelling.' She also emphasised the responsibility that comes with a platform, stating that content creators have the power to inspire positive change, whether through humour, advocacy, or education.

Popular social media influencer and actor Prajakta Koli has been included in the TIME 100 Creators list, which features the world's most noteworthy digital content creators. Koli is the only Indian recognised on the list, which also features prominent personalities such as Indian-origin British author Jay Shetty, technology YouTuber Marques Brownlee, and renowned TikTok personality Charli D'Amelio. In the TIME 100 Creators list announced this year, Prajakta was recognised as the first and only Indian-born creator to be included. The list comprises creators from various platforms, and Prajakta, popularly known as MostlySane, was featured in the Entertainment category alongside Taylor Frankie Paul, Taylen Biggs, Heidi Wong, and others. She currently has 7 million YouTube subscribers and 8 million Instagram followers. While expressing gratitude over the recognition, Prajakta shared a post on Instagram with the caption, 'There's so much I should be feeling right now, and even more I should be saying. But honestly, in this moment, only two words come to mind: thank you. Thank you to my audience, for showing up, for believing, for staying. Thank you to my family, for standing beside me through every messy, magical moment. Thank you to my team for being my rock.' She further added, 'And thank you to 21-year-old Prajakta, who dove headfirst into storytelling as a creator with no plan, no prep, no roadmap… just heart. Just instinct. Just the love for stories. So yes, thank you. I guess that's all there is to say. And maybe, it's everything.' Prajakta gained popularity and recognition for her comedy videos after launching her YouTube channel in 2015. In 2020, she began her acting career with the short film Khayali Pulao and the Netflix series Mismatched. She has appeared in movies such as Jugjugg Jeeyo and Neeyat, as well as series like Zindaginama and Andhera. Her portrayal of Dimple Ahuja in Mismatched has earned her a dedicated fan following and the show has now aired three seasons.
